The comparative results of specific grinding force, friction coefficient, specific energy, and G ratio under the four lubricating conditions indicate that dry Cemented carbides are metal matrix composites where carbide particles act as the aggregate and a metallic binder serves as the matrix (analogous to concrete, where a gravel aggregate is suspended in a cement matrix). The structure of cemented carbide is conceptually similar to that of a grinding wheel, but the abrasive particles are much smaller; macroscopically, the material of a carbide cutter appears homogeneous. In cemented carbides, corrosion in acid water-borne solutions (pH less than 7) causes a reduction of the binder phase surface, such that in the worst case only a carbide 'skeleton’ remains. Cobalt leaching (‘Co leaching’) weakens the bond between adjacent carbide grains while increasing the rate of degradation.WC-Co cemented carbides, often simply termed as hardmetals, represent the backbone of the tool manufacturing industry [1]. Surface analysis of WC-5%Co cemented tungsten carbide

In addition to crack formation, in grinding of cemented tungsten carbides with diamond grinding wheels, rupture and fragmentation of the material grains are also observed. Part of the carbide grains is removed, causing disruption in the surface.
